The chapters of this surprising novel are arranged not quite in chronology, but in the way the whimsical memory of the narrator built them. And perhaps that is why the plot of the constant "duel" - the endless return of an aging man to a young woman (the plot of a satyr and a nymph) - so easily permeates the entire novel from beginning to end. Critic Mark Amusin called Fright a fruitful attempt to recreate a beautiful and still working two-thousand-year-old myth by means of modern novel prose. The generalized image of an aged man of the sixties was seen in the "tenacious old man" by critic Viktor Toporov - and in turn predicted for him the vitality of a modern literary hero. In the large, voluminous chapter "The White House Without Politics" the reader will find a unique, in colors and details, depiction of the historical shelling of the White House in 1993, which, alas, has not been continued, not picked up anywhere else in modern stories and novels.
